A manwho died after a landslide Saturday in Quebec’s Saguenay—Lac-St-Jean region has been identified as 48-year-old Pascal Héon, the provincial coroner’s office said Wednesday.
The identity of a second person whose body was found Tuesday has not yet been officially confirmed.
